DVLA Overhauls Registration Rules for Restored and Modified Vehicles

The changes take effect 26 August to provide clear, modern guidance for restorations and EV conversions.

Overview

  • Like-for-like repairs and restorations will no longer need to be reported if the vehicle’s appearance is unchanged and there are no updates to the V5C.
  • Vehicles with significant structural modifications may keep their original VIN and registration, with the registered keeper required to notify the DVLA.
  • Cars converted to electric power can retain their original identity, with notification to the DVLA required.
  • The policies come into force on Tuesday, 26 August 2025, with full guidance to be published on GOV.UK the same day.
  • The update follows a Call for Evidence with more than 1,350 responses, and officials and industry groups say it will support heritage and a sector estimated at over 115,000 jobs and around £4 billion in annual revenue.
